zhangqian
2023-08-10 af7f2ebba1ca53c05ad1c47361c889afd53a9765
force-app/main/default/lwc/lexMainFixtureSelect/lexMainFixtureSelect.js
@@ -1,8 +1,6 @@
import { LightningElement, track, wire, api } from 'lwc';
import { CurrentPageReference,NavigationMixin } from 'lightning/navigation';
import { CloseActionScreenEvent } from 'lightning/actions';
import init from '@salesforce/apex/MainFixtureSelectButtonController.init';
export default class lexMainFixtureSelect extends LightningElement {
   @api recordId;
   IsLoading = true;
@@ -20,14 +18,13 @@
   connectedCallback(){
      init({
         recordId:this.recordId
      }).then(res=>{
         window.open("/apex/MainFixtureSelect?pt_recid=" + res, "_top");
         this.dispatchEvent(new CloseActionScreenEvent());
      }).catch(err=>{
         console.log(err);
         this.dispatchEvent(new CloseActionScreenEvent());
      })
      this.IsLoading = false;
      window.open("/apex/MainFixtureSelect?pt_recid=" + this.recordId, "_top");
      this.closeAction();
   }
   closeAction() {
        //返回当前的备品申请
      window.open("/"+this.recordId,'_self');
    }
}